Mississippi State Quarter Dollar

Mississippi is one of the States of the United States of America; it is located in the South-Eastern region of the United States. It is 32nd most extensive state and 34th most populous state amongst 50 states of the United States of America. Mississippi makes a border to Tennessee to the north, Alabama to the east, Gulf of Mexico and Louisiana to the south and Arkansas and Louisiana to the west. The western boundary of this state is largely defined as the Mississippi River.The United States of America had issued a commemorative quarter dollar with the theme of state of Mississippi in the year 2002. This commemorative coin is the fifth coin released in the year 2002 and overall it is 20th coin released in 50th State Quarter Program. The obverse of this coin depicts the portrait of George Washington (the first president of the United States of America from 1789 to 1797) facing towards left; with the inscription ‘UNITED STATES OF AMERICA’ at the top’ inscription ‘LIBERTY’ and ‘IN GOD WE TRUST’ written to the left and right side of the coin and ‘QUARTER DOLLAR’ written at the bottom. The reverse of this coin depicts the beauty and elegance of the state flower, combining the blossoms and leaves of two magnolias.
